The long absence of the fathers will have undesirable influences on youths.  What problems stem from such a condition?  What pastoral program can measure them? Research was conducted using a questionnaire for two groups of juveniles: one having absent fathers and the other living with fathers.  Pastors were interviewed whose churches have youths with absent fathers.  A pastoral program appropriate for juveniles with absent fathers concludes the study."],"rights_statement_tesim":["https://rightsstatements.org/vocab/InC/1.0/"],"thumbnail_path_ss":"/assets/work-a3b75da7abded620ab321410c80d102e5e2417b71c54de7ba7d4b0363da904f7.png","suppressed_bsi":false,"actionable_workflow_roles_ssim":["f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-approving","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-depositing","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-managing"],"workflow_state_name_ssim":["deposited"],"member_of_collections_ssim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"member_of_collection_ids_ssim":["38714359-d032-4ed0-ae3f-cb82c8f65a92"],"visibility_ssi":"open","admin_set_tesim":["Metadata Only"],"account_cname_tesim":["rim.ir.atla.com"],"human_readable_type_tesim":["Etd"],"read_access_group_ssim":["public","work_editor"],"edit_access_group_ssim":["admin"],"edit_access_person_ssim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"_version_":1791124940527763456,"timestamp":"2024-02-17T06:04:13.256Z","score":1.0},{"system_create_dtsi":"2023-10-11T23:46:30Z","system_modified_dtsi":"2024-05-22T03:17:22Z","has_model_ssim":["Etd"],"id":"dfae82be-a80d-4ebb-ad1f-acd7fa135e8b","accessControl_ssim":["c43d5690-669a-4ac5-bafe-cfd8d8b73982"],"depositor_ssim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"depositor_tesim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"title_tesim":["Job-related father absence in the commercial fishing industry: a theology of the family to address that need"],"date_uploaded_dtsi":"2023-10-11T23:46:29Z","date_modified_dtsi":"2024-02-17T04:32:12Z","isPartOf_ssim":["f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8"],"hasEmbargo_ssim":["b4243954-ec85-43c1-b93c-a8ec58793dd0"],"hasLease_ssim":["ef5ec133-5f4c-4821-853c-4f255e4f76db"],"show_pdf_viewer_tesim":["1"],"show_pdf_download_button_tesim":["1"],"institution_tesim":["Atla RIM"],"degree_tesim":["Unknown"],"degree_granting_institution_tesim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"advisor_tesim":["Edward V Stein"],"year_tesim":["1988"],"resource_type_tesim":["Unknown"],"types_tesim":["Text"],"creator_tesim":["James R Berger"],"publisher_tesim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"subject_tesim":["Fishers","Interpersonal relations","Church work with families","Families--Religious life","Covenants--Religious aspects--Christianity","Fisheries","Hours of labor"],"language_tesim":["English"],"abstract_tesim":["The author researched how families cope with the chronic job-related absence of the fathers who work in southeast Alaska's commercial fishing industry.  The author used this information to develp a theology of the family which adapts to the irregular schedules of such families. The theology is based on the concept of the covenant.  It focuses on the strengthening of and development of the relationships in the family, rather than on the preservation of set roles.  The family structure is seen as flexible and adaptive.  The covenant between the family members and between the family and God is the most important factor that determines the family relationships."],"rights_statement_tesim":["https://rightsstatements.org/vocab/InC/1.0/"],"thumbnail_path_ss":"/assets/work-a3b75da7abded620ab321410c80d102e5e2417b71c54de7ba7d4b0363da904f7.png","suppressed_bsi":false,"actionable_workflow_roles_ssim":["f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-approving","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-depositing","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-managing"],"workflow_state_name_ssim":["deposited"],"member_of_collections_ssim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"member_of_collection_ids_ssim":["38714359-d032-4ed0-ae3f-cb82c8f65a92"],"visibility_ssi":"open","admin_set_tesim":["Metadata Only"],"account_cname_tesim":["rim.ir.atla.com"],"human_readable_type_tesim":["Etd"],"read_access_group_ssim":["public","work_editor"],"edit_access_group_ssim":["admin"],"edit_access_person_ssim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"_version_":1799721155330834432,"timestamp":"2024-05-22T03:17:22.531Z","score":1.0},{"system_create_dtsi":"2023-10-11T23:10:53Z","system_modified_dtsi":"2024-05-22T02:55:07Z","has_model_ssim":["Etd"],"id":"fd9c41e0-a6f5-4bb2-8f98-5567481ab2b3","accessControl_ssim":["1f84ae6a-e77e-4586-adc1-68624a9f2e5b"],"depositor_ssim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"depositor_tesim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"title_tesim":["Ministering to Vietnam era veterans suffering from depression"],"date_uploaded_dtsi":"2023-10-11T23:10:52Z","date_modified_dtsi":"2024-02-17T05:23:01Z","isPartOf_ssim":["f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8"],"hasEmbargo_ssim":["ff679b77-78b2-4341-8e8b-392c283a876c"],"hasLease_ssim":["6465e479-bd9d-4e5d-b04e-455f33d7a745"],"show_pdf_viewer_tesim":["1"],"show_pdf_download_button_tesim":["1"],"institution_tesim":["Atla RIM"],"degree_tesim":["Unknown"],"degree_granting_institution_tesim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"advisor_tesim":["Patricia J Austin"],"year_tesim":["1987"],"resource_type_tesim":["Unknown"],"types_tesim":["Text"],"creator_tesim":["Carl Hansel Burton"],"publisher_tesim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"subject_tesim":["Depression, Mental","Pastoral counseling","Families--Religious life","Church work with veterans","Vietnam War (1961-1975)","Veterans"],"language_tesim":["English"],"abstract_tesim":["The purposes of this project are 1) to investigate the relationship between the posttraumatic stress disorder of Vietnam veterans and depression; 2) to discover the relationship between depression and its impact on family life; 3) to develop helpful ministries to Vietnam veterans that include support systems in the community and guidelines for ministry.  The method of study or research includes private, group and family counseling, staff interaction, professional consultations, field trips to the Vietnam Veterans Memorial, Washington, D.C., and worship services.  The conclusion is one of hope.  There is a ministry of healing for the depressive aftermath of the Vietnam War."],"rights_statement_tesim":["https://rightsstatements.org/vocab/InC/1.0/"],"thumbnail_path_ss":"/assets/work-a3b75da7abded620ab321410c80d102e5e2417b71c54de7ba7d4b0363da904f7.png","suppressed_bsi":false,"actionable_workflow_roles_ssim":["f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-approving","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-depositing","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-managing"],"workflow_state_name_ssim":["deposited"],"member_of_collections_ssim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"member_of_collection_ids_ssim":["38714359-d032-4ed0-ae3f-cb82c8f65a92"],"visibility_ssi":"open","admin_set_tesim":["Metadata Only"],"account_cname_tesim":["rim.ir.atla.com"],"human_readable_type_tesim":["Etd"],"read_access_group_ssim":["public","work_editor"],"edit_access_group_ssim":["admin"],"edit_access_person_ssim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"_version_":1799719755551080448,"timestamp":"2024-05-22T02:55:07.598Z","score":1.0},{"system_create_dtsi":"2023-10-11T22:23:07Z","system_modified_dtsi":"2024-05-22T01:46:53Z","has_model_ssim":["Etd"],"id":"2e1c1a4a-46c9-4ece-97e3-66dd47dbf3cb","accessControl_ssim":["5046a3d1-4353-4007-a5d4-6404241fd9f2"],"depositor_ssim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"depositor_tesim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"title_tesim":["Guidelines for ministry within the home as an expression of the priesthood of all believers"],"date_uploaded_dtsi":"2023-10-11T22:23:06Z","date_modified_dtsi":"2024-02-16T23:28:42Z","isPartOf_ssim":["f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8"],"hasEmbargo_ssim":["a9618f4e-9cb2-4f31-b709-69a864ad8a31"],"hasLease_ssim":["ffd8f54f-0be9-4a79-88f0-11571eb0792f"],"show_pdf_viewer_tesim":["1"],"show_pdf_download_button_tesim":["1"],"institution_tesim":["Atla RIM"],"degree_tesim":["Unknown"],"degree_granting_institution_tesim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"advisor_tesim":["R Lofton Hudson"],"year_tesim":["1985"],"resource_type_tesim":["Unknown"],"types_tesim":["Text"],"creator_tesim":["Kenneth E Swenson"],"publisher_tesim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"subject_tesim":["Families--Religious life","Priesthood, Universal"],"language_tesim":["English"],"abstract_tesim":["This dissertation-project begins with two basic assumptions: 1. all Christians are ministers, and 2. the Christian home is a natural and necessary place for ministry and nurture to occur.  The purpose of this project is to develop a resource guide to enable mutual ministry within the home.  From this study there emerges a strong tradition of family ministry and nurture to which the project intends to make a contribution.  Geared to parents, the resource guide offers a specific yet flexible plan for family ministry, with varied suggestions for learning, worship, fun times and service."],"rights_statement_tesim":["https://rightsstatements.org/vocab/InC/1.0/"],"thumbnail_path_ss":"/assets/work-a3b75da7abded620ab321410c80d102e5e2417b71c54de7ba7d4b0363da904f7.png","suppressed_bsi":false,"actionable_workflow_roles_ssim":["f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-approving","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-depositing","f6c99b2a-5c91-4444-8946-01a1837f1fd8-default-managing"],"workflow_state_name_ssim":["deposited"],"member_of_collections_ssim":["San Francisco Theological Seminary"],"member_of_collection_ids_ssim":["38714359-d032-4ed0-ae3f-cb82c8f65a92"],"visibility_ssi":"open","admin_set_tesim":["Metadata Only"],"account_cname_tesim":["rim.ir.atla.com"],"human_readable_type_tesim":["Etd"],"read_access_group_ssim":["public","work_editor"],"edit_access_group_ssim":["admin"],"edit_access_person_ssim":["ckarpinski@atla.com"],"_version_":1799715463431716864,"timestamp":"2024-05-22T01:46:54.314Z","score":1.0}],"facets":[{"name":"resource_type_sim","items":[{"value":"Unknown","hits":4,"label":"Unknown"}],"label":"Resource Type"},{"name":"creator_sim","items":[{"value":"Carl Hansel Burton","hits":1,"label":"Carl Hansel Burton"},{"value":"Dong Jak Shin","hits":1,"label":"Dong Jak Shin"},{"value":"James R Berger","hits":1,"label":"James R Berger"},{"value":"Kenneth E Swenson","hits":1,"label":"Kenneth E Swenson"}],"label":"Creator Sim"},{"name":"contributor_sim","items":[],"label":"Contributor"},{"name":"keyword_sim","items":[],"label":"Keyword"},{"name":"subject_sim","items":[{"value":"Families--Religious life","hits":4,"label":"Families--Religious life"},{"value":"Church work with families","hits":1,"label":"Church work with families"},{"value":"Church work with veterans","hits":1,"label":"Church work with veterans"},{"value":"Covenants--Religious aspects--Christianity","hits":1,"label":"Covenants--Religious aspects--Christianity"},{"value":"Depression, Mental","hits":1,"label":"Depression, Mental"},{"value":"Father and child","hits":1,"label":"Father and child"}],"label":"Subject"},{"name":"location_sim","items":[{"value":"Korea (South)--Pusan","hits":1,"label":"Korea (South)--Pusan"}],"label":"Location"},{"name":"language_sim","items":[{"value":"English","hits":4,"label":"English"}],"label":"Language"},{"name":"publisher_sim","items":[{"value":"San Francisco Theological Seminary","hits":4,"label":"San Francisco Theological Seminary"}],"label":"Publisher"},{"name":"date_created_sim","items":[],"label":"Date Created"},{"name":"types_sim","items":[{"value":"Text","hits":4,"label":"Text"}],"label":"Type"},{"name":"year_sim","items":[{"value":"1985","hits":1,"label":"1985"},{"value":"1987","hits":1,"label":"1987"},{"value":"1988","hits":1,"label":"1988"},{"value":"1989","hits":1,"label":"1989"}],"label":"Year"},{"name":"format_sim","items":[],"label":"Format"},{"name":"member_of_collections_ssim","items":[{"value":"San Francisco Theological Seminary","hits":4,"label":"San Francisco Theological Seminary"}],"label":"Collections"},{"name":"degree_sim","items":[{"value":"Unknown","hits":4,"label":"Unknown"}],"label":"Degree"},{"name":"discipline_sim","items":[],"label":"Discipline"},{"name":"degree_granting_institution_sim","items":[{"value":"San Francisco Theological Seminary","hits":4,"label":"San Francisco Theological Seminary"}],"label":"Degree Granting Institution"},{"name":"department_sim","items":[],"label":"Department"},{"name":"funder_name_sim","items":[],"label":"Funder Name"},{"name":"event_title_sim","items":[],"label":"Event Title"},{"name":"event_date_sim","items":[],"label":"Event Date"},{"name":"institution_sim","items":[{"value":"Atla RIM","hits":4,"label":"Atla RIM"}],"label":"Host Institution"}],"pages":{"current_page":1,"next_page":null,"prev_page":null,"total_pages":1,"limit_value":10,"offset_value":0,"total_count":4,"first_page?":true,"last_page?":true}}}
